Output e57fc1321da2206345c177d046f24ce85236817906a577aa6a7c1c167dc59636:1

value
348900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98b40d07a0c0cd56e06aba211b884f4d900349fb OP_EQUALVERIFY OP_CHECKSIG
address
1EvRQKCzZv28RXTDcsiDjVLho7NRcRt1Jv
transaction
e57fc1321da2206345c177d046f24ce85236817906a577aa6a7c1c167dc59636
spent
true